In a proceeding to terminate child support, the mother appeals, as limited by her brief, from stated portions of an order of the Family Court,
Ordered that the order is affirmed insofar as appealed from, with costs.
The father demonstrated at the hearing that his 16-year-old daughter voluntarily refused all contacts with him without cause thereby constructively abandoning him, warranting discharge of his obligation to support her (see, Cohen v Schnepf,
